Choreographer JinJu Song-Begin, a recent immigrant to the US, investigates through a personal lens the psychological journey and challenges an immigrant undertakes in adapting to new surroundings. When adopting a new culture, how does one stay connected to her roots as the very meaning of “roots” begins to morph? ROOT will be performed by five dancers of different nationalities, incorporating their individual stories into the piece. Moving throughout the space during the work, the audience becomes a part of the community created on stage by the dancers and musicians. ROOT features an original score by Jerome Begin for violin and synthesizer, performed live by Begin and violinist Jennifer Choi.

About Da-On Dance

Da-On Dance was founded in August 2012 and is a NYC based modern dance company directed by choreographer JinJu Song-Begin. The name Da-On derives from a pure Korean word meaning, “All good things are coming.”  Da-On Dance has performed at several venues in New York City, Korea, and Singapore.  Song-Begin often creates work in collaboration with composer Jerome Begin, and presents her work with live original music. Artist Statement

My work often deals with my thoughts on what goes into the creation of a full life, a human life, a life well-lived. I choose to explore these ideas through the medium of the human body. I am interested in constantly changing the take-off point, varying the moment of inception for the creation of a new work: beginning from the conceptual, the kinetic, the musical, the visual, the spatial. Where can I start that will lead me to movement? When I choreograph, it is to relay a message, though not necessarily a specific message. I hope to offer impetus for thought, emotion, and something less definable.
